Iroko, often referred to as African teak, is a popular hardwood from West Africa. It grows in tropical regions and is known for its durability.

Sipo, often called Utile, is definitely an African hardwood that looks a good deal like Legitimate Mahogany. Its interlocked grains give it a singular texture. You may detect purplish reflections in its red-brown wood, which provides to its beauty.

For a sound wood, it is relatively stable once dry, and it is actually regularly Employed in the construction of doorways. Sapele is a fine exterior wood, although it is usually painted in window and door programs thanks to its fine grain.

A reddish-brown pine with prominent development rings and marginally lighter sapwood, reclaimed douglas fir wood flooring is predominantly straight grained, but can frequently be wavy or spiral. Harvested within the Pacific Northwest and British Columbia, Douglas fir would be to this day a very important tree species, utilized for any software from structural timbers to home furnishings producing.

When employed for crafting, Ovangkol is very heavy and dense. This makes it a solid option for different assignments. It’s usually present in musical devices like guitars, in which it could possibly insert a wealthy, heat sound.

Bamboo kitchen flooring seems to be and feels identical to hardwood, however it’s tougher and a lot more sturdy than wood. Bamboo also resists h2o and spills, so it’s a well known option for homeowners who want waterproof kitchen flooring. You can find three different types of bamboo kitchen flooring: engineered bamboo, stable bamboo, and strand woven bamboo. Strand woven bamboo, crafted from pulped bamboo pressed into planks, is the greatest decide for kitchen area flooring as it’s quite possibly the most strong and water-resistant.
